Bucknell University's Department of Economics invites applications for a visiting position in Microeconomics beginning in the fall semester of 2020 at the rank of Assistant Professor. The successful candidate will be prepared to teach a pluralistic Economic Principles course, and a microeconomics elective in the candidate's field of specialization. We are particularly interested in a candidate who could teach a course in one of the following areas: Industrial Organization, Game Theory, Health Economics, and Public Economics.

Candidates are expected to have a Ph.D. or be ABD in Economics (if completion is imminent). For additional information and to apply, go to careers.bucknell.edu. The application should include a cover letter, curriculum vita, teaching portfolio (statement of teaching philosophy, course evaluations and syllabi if available), research statement and research sample (in one document), diversity statement, and official graduate course transcripts. Three letters of recommendation must be submitted separately. Materials received by March 15, 2020 will receive full consideration.
